Kaba Mas Safe Deposit Box Locks

Note: The change tool for the 54 Series locks is used with locks equipped with changeable levers, not the 54 Series fixed levers.
The 54 Series safe deposit box locks come in two basic configurations. The horn plates will accommodate either 3/8" or 1/2" thick doors. The 54 Series locks having a "1" as the fourth digit of the model number will accommodate a 1/2" thick door. The 54 Series locks having a "2" as the fourth digit of the model number will accommodate a 3/8" thick door.

The Kaba Mas 54 series safe deposit box locks have the same footprint as the Sargent & Greenleaf 4500 Series safe deposit box locks. Note: The parts are not interchangeable.

57 SERIES
The Kaba Mas 57 Series safe deposit box locks are non-handed, with their standard double nose located on the centerline. They are easily identifiable by the keyways of the renter and guard noses that are positioned in opposite directions. The renter's keyway points towards the bolt. These locks come with flat keys, with the exception of the paracentric keys for the guard.

The 57 Series safe deposit box locks have seven fixed levers for the renter and seven fixed levers for the guard. The 57 Series levers are different for the guard and the renter. The guard and renter levers have six depths of cut, ranging from 0-5. The 57 Series locks have 0-5 renter levers. The guard levers are 1-5 and 7. The 57 Series locks are combinated to the standard Guard key SM75.

Note: The Kaba Mas 57 Series locks retrofit Mosler 5700 Series locks. The 57 and 5700 Series parts are interchangeable.

Kaba Mas safe deposit box locks are sold through locksmith wholesalers. The double-nose locks are equipped with guard and renter levers. Boxed locks come with one guard key. Small quantities of safe deposit box locks cannot be ordered combinated to a specific guard key from the factory.

REPAIR OR RECOMBINATE
To repair or recombinate a Kaba Mas safe deposit box lock, there are several choices. One choice is to re-use the existing guard and renter's levers in a different configuration. Another choice is to purchase replacement levers. The A400 Series fixed levers are sold by individual depths in packages of 50. The 54 Series changeable levers are sold in packages of 50. The 57 Series safe deposit combination lock levers are only sold by individual depths in packages of 50.

In addition, the A400 Series and the 54 Series levers are available in a Matchwork Kit, Part # A40-048. The Matchwork Kit contains guard/renter levers, guard and renter posts, and spacers for the A400 Series and the 54 Series safe deposit box locks.

Another application of the Kaba Mas Matchwork Kit is to combinate new safe deposit box locks to accommodate an existing guard key that is from a different manufacturer. Different manufacturers use different spaces and depths. To accommodate different space and depth dimension keys, the Matchwork Kit contains 0.050", 0.066" and 0.100" lever spacers.

Replacement keys are available pre-cut or as key blanks. Random pre-cut keys are available from Kaba Mas in quantities of 10 pairs.
